@copilotkit/runtime
Version:
<img src="https://github.com/user-attachments/assets/0a6b64d9-e193-4940-a3f6-60334ac34084" alt="banner" style="border-radius: 12px; border: 2px solid #d6d4fa;" />
82 lines (80 loc) • 9.78 kB
JavaScript
require("reflect-metadata");
const require_runtime = require('../../_virtual/_rolldown/runtime.cjs');
const require_enums = require('./enums.cjs');
const require_decorateMetadata = require('../../_virtual/_@oxc-project_runtime@0.112.0/helpers/decorateMetadata.cjs');
const require_decorate = require('../../_virtual/_@oxc-project_runtime@0.112.0/helpers/decorate.cjs');
const require_message_status_type = require('./message-status.type.cjs');
const require_response_status_type = require('./response-status.type.cjs');
const require_extensions_response_type = require('./extensions-response.type.cjs');
const require_meta_events_type = require('./meta-events.type.cjs');
let type_graphql = require("type-graphql");
//#region src/graphql/types/copilot-response.type.ts
var _ref, _ref2, _ref3, _ref4, _ref5;
let BaseMessageOutput = class BaseMessageOutput {};
require_decorate.__decorate([(0, type_graphql.Field)(() => String), require_decorateMetadata.__decorateMetadata("design:type", String)], BaseMessageOutput.prototype, "id",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=> Date), require_decorateMetadata.__decorateMetadata("design:type", typeof (_ref = typeof Date !== "undefined" && Date) === "function" ? _ref : Object)], BaseMessageOutput.prototype, "createdAt",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=> require_message_status_type.MessageStatusUnion), require_decorateMetadata.__decorateMetadata("design:type", Object)], BaseMessageOutput.prototype, "status", void 0);
BaseMessageOutput = require_decorate.__decorate([(0, type_graphql.InterfaceType)({ resolveType(value) {
if (value.hasOwnProperty("content")) return TextMessageOutput;
else if (value.hasOwnProperty("name")) return ActionExecutionMessageOutput;
else if (value.hasOwnProperty("result")) return ResultMessageOutput;
else if (value.hasOwnProperty("state")) return AgentStateMessageOutput;
else if (value.hasOwnProperty("format") && value.hasOwnProperty("bytes")) return ImageMessageOutput;
} })], BaseMessageOutput);
let TextMessageOutput = class TextMessageOutput {};
require_decorate.__decorate([(0, type_graphql.Field)(() => require_enums.MessageRole), require_decorateMetadata.__decorateMetadata("design:type", typeof (_ref2 = typeof require_enums.MessageRole !== "undefined" && require_enums.MessageRole) === "function" ? _ref2 : Object)], TextMessageOutput.prototype, "role",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=> [String]), require_decorateMetadata.__decorateMetadata("design:type", Array)], TextMessageOutput.prototype, "content",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=> String, { nullable: true }), require_decorateMetadata.__decorateMetadata("design:type", String)], TextMessageOutput.prototype, "parentMessageId", void 0);
TextMessageOutput = require_decorate.__decorate([(0, type_graphql.ObjectType)({ implements: BaseMessageOutput })], TextMessageOutput);
let ActionExecutionMessageOutput = class ActionExecutionMessageOutput {};
require_decorate.__decorate([(0, type_graphql.Field)(() => String), require_decorateMetadata.__decorateMetadata("design:type", String)], ActionExecutionMessageOutput.prototype, "name",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=> String, {
nullable: true,
deprecationReason: "This field will be removed in a future version"
}), require_decorateMetadata.__decorateMetadata("design:type", String)], ActionExecutionMessageOutput.prototype, "scope",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=> [String]), require_decorateMetadata.__decorateMetadata("design:type", Array)], ActionExecutionMessageOutput.prototype, "arguments",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=> String, { nullable: true }), require_decorateMetadata.__decorateMetadata("design:type", String)], ActionExecutionMessageOutput.prototype, "parentMessageId", void 0);
ActionExecutionMessageOutput = require_decorate.__decorate([(0, type_graphql.ObjectType)({ implements: BaseMessageOutput })], ActionExecutionMessageOutput);
let ResultMessageOutput = class ResultMessageOutput {};
require_decorate.__decorate([(0, type_graphql.Field)(() => String), require_decorateMetadata.__decorateMetadata("design:type", String)], ResultMessageOutput.prototype, "actionExecutionId",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=> String), require_decorateMetadata.__decorateMetadata("design:type", String)], ResultMessageOutput.prototype, "actionName",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=> String), require_decorateMetadata.__decorateMetadata("design:type", String)], ResultMessageOutput.prototype, "result", void 0);
ResultMessageOutput = require_decorate.__decorate([(0, type_graphql.ObjectType)({ implements: BaseMessageOutput })], ResultMessageOutput);
let AgentStateMessageOutput = class AgentStateMessageOutput {};
require_decorate.__decorate([(0, type_graphql.Field)(() => String), require_decorateMetadata.__decorateMetadata("design:type", String)], AgentStateMessageOutput.prototype, "threadId",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=> String), require_decorateMetadata.__decorateMetadata("design:type", String)], AgentStateMessageOutput.prototype, "agentName",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=> String), require_decorateMetadata.__decorateMetadata("design:type", String)], AgentStateMessageOutput.prototype, "nodeName",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=> String), require_decorateMetadata.__decorateMetadata("design:type", String)], AgentStateMessageOutput.prototype, "runId",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=> Boolean), require_decorateMetadata.__decorateMetadata("design:type", Boolean)], AgentStateMessageOutput.prototype, "active",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=> require_enums.MessageRole), require_decorateMetadata.__decorateMetadata("design:type", typeof (_ref3 = typeof require_enums.MessageRole !== "undefined" && require_enums.MessageRole) === "function" ? _ref3 : Object)], AgentStateMessageOutput.prototype, "role",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=> String), require_decorateMetadata.__decorateMetadata("design:type", String)], AgentStateMessageOutput.prototype, "state",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=> Boolean), require_decorateMetadata.__decorateMetadata("design:type", Boolean)], AgentStateMessageOutput.prototype, "running", void 0);
AgentStateMessageOutput = require_decorate.__decorate([(0, type_graphql.ObjectType)({ implements: BaseMessageOutput })], AgentStateMessageOutput);
let ImageMessageOutput = class ImageMessageOutput {};
require_decorate.__decorate([(0, type_graphql.Field)(() => String), require_decorateMetadata.__decorateMetadata("design:type", String)], ImageMessageOutput.prototype, "format",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=> String), require_decorateMetadata.__decorateMetadata("design:type", String)], ImageMessageOutput.prototype, "bytes",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=> require_enums.MessageRole), require_decorateMetadata.__decorateMetadata("design:type", typeof (_ref4 = typeof require_enums.MessageRole !== "undefined" && require_enums.MessageRole) === "function" ? _ref4 : Object)], ImageMessageOutput.prototype, "role",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=> String, { nullable: true }), require_decorateMetadata.__decorateMetadata("design:type", String)], ImageMessageOutput.prototype, "parentMessageId", void 0);
ImageMessageOutput = require_decorate.__decorate([(0, type_graphql.ObjectType)({ implements: BaseMessageOutput })], ImageMessageOutput);
let CopilotResponse = class CopilotResponse {};
require_decorate.__decorate([(0, type_graphql.Field)(() => String), require_decorateMetadata.__decorateMetadata("design:type", String)], CopilotResponse.prototype, "threadId",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=> require_response_status_type.ResponseStatusUnion), require_decorateMetadata.__decorateMetadata("design:type", Object)], CopilotResponse.prototype, "status", void 0);
require_decorate.__decorate([(0, type_graphql.Field)({ nullable: true }), require_decorateMetadata.__decorateMetadata("design:type", String)], CopilotResponse.prototype, "runId",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=> [BaseMessageOutput]), require_decorateMetadata.__decorateMetadata("design:type", Array)], CopilotResponse.prototype, "messages",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=> require_extensions_response_type.ExtensionsResponse, { nullable: true }), require_decorateMetadata.__decorateMetadata("design:type", typeof (_ref5 = typeof require_extensions_response_type.ExtensionsResponse !== "undefined" && require_extensions_response_type.ExtensionsResponse) === "function" ? _ref5 : Object)], CopilotResponse.prototype, "extensions", void 0);
require_decorate.__decorate([(0, type_graphql.Field)(() => [require_meta_events_type.BaseMetaEvent], { nullable: true }), require_decorateMetadata.__decorateMetadata("design:type", Array)], CopilotResponse.prototype, "metaEvents", void 0);
CopilotResponse = require_decorate.__decorate([(0, type_graphql.ObjectType)()], CopilotResponse);
//#endregion
Object.defineProperty(exports, 'BaseMessageOutput', {
enumerable: true,
get: function () {
return BaseMessageOutput;
}
});
Object.defineProperty(exports, 'CopilotResponse', {
enumerable: true,
get: function () {
return CopilotResponse;
}
});
//# sourceMappingURL=copilot-response.type.cjs.map